GIZ India’s project ClimateSmart Cities (CSC) , in collaboration with the Kerala Institute of Local Administration (KILA), organized a two-day training on “Sustainable management of Construction and Demolition Waste” from 11th-12th April.
The training was part of the ClimateSmart Cities: Sustainable Built Environment Series and is aligned with the ClimateSmart Cities Assessment Framework (CSCAF) launched by the Ministry of Housing and Urban Affairs (MoHUA).
The training was attended by Dr. Binu Francis, JD Urban Affairs Kerala, Corporation Secretary Thiruvananthapuram, and Mr. Bijoy Executive Engineer on behalf of the Kozhikode Corporation Secretary, Kerala Municipal Corporation. Both the dignitaries presided over discussions as part of the training.
This was one of the many trainings carried out by GIZ with the Kerala Institute of Local Administration, for upscaling and capacity building purposes.
